SB0519 amends Tennessee Code to require foreign persons to report agricultural land acquisitions to the Tennessee Commissioner of Agriculture. This requirement mirrors the reporting obligations under the federal Agricultural Foreign Investment Disclosure Act. Failure to file the required report can result in a civil penalty of up to 25% of the fair market value of the acquired land. The commissioner can notify the attorney general and reporter of such failures, who may then impose the penalty and take legal action to collect it.
